The Bottom Line: You can access a hidden diagnostic menu on most stock Android devices by dialing *#*#4636#*#*. This menu reveals raw usage statistics, allowing you to see exactly when apps were last opened, even if they've been swiped away from the recent apps history.

The Magic of ##4636## (INFO)

To access these hidden statistics, open the dialer on your Android phone and press *#*#4636#*#*.

You might wonder, why this specific string of numbers? The number 4636 actually corresponds to the letters INFO on a standard T9 telephone keypad. Because of this, the code is often referred to as the *#*#INFO#*#* diagnostic code. It's an Unstructured Supplementary Service Data (USSD) code-a protocol used by cellular telephones to communicate with the service provider's computers, though in this case, it's caught locally by the Android OS to launch a hidden TestingSettings activity.

Once dialed, it will immediately take you to a Testing screen with a list of menus similar to the one below.

Viewing Usage Statistics

Tap on Usage statistics. This will take you to a slightly unstyled, raw data page displaying app usage metrics.

Use the dropdown menu at the top to sort by Last time used. Now you can see exactly which apps were launched and at what time. You can safely ignore some common background entries like System UI, Google App, or various system services.

Supported Android Versions and OEM Quirks

This hidden menu has been a staple of the Android operating system for over a decade. It was accessible in the early days of Android 1.5 (Cupcake) and Android 1.6 (Donut), and it remains functional in modern releases all the way up to Android 14 (Upside Down Cake) and beyond.

However, there is a catch. This code is primarily designed for stock or near-stock Android devices (like Google Pixel, Motorola, or older Nexus phones). Many smartphone manufacturers who use heavily customized Android skins actively disable this code or replace it with their own proprietary diagnostic menus. For example, Samsung devices running One UI often block the 4636 code, requiring different manufacturer-specific codes or third-party apps to access similar data.

Key Takeaways

From my experience tinkering with Android internals, the *#*#4636#*#* menu is a fantastic diagnostic tool, not just for catching snooping friends, but for genuine troubleshooting. Besides usage statistics, it provides deep insights into battery health and detailed Wi-Fi telemetry. However, treat this menu with respect-it is an engineering tool, and modifying network parameters in the "Phone information" section can sometimes lead to connectivity issues if you aren't sure what you're changing.
